Lyoto Machida Ready To Return, Wants Rashad Evans For Interim Title

is ready to return following his first-round loss to Mauricio “Shogun” Rua in May and hopes to quickly get back into Light Heavyweight title contention following the first loss of his career.

Possible matches for Machida include Quinton “Rampage” Jackson, , and , Machida would prefer a rematch with for an interim title, with the winner facing Rua in the spring.

“He really, truly feels like a complete fighter now,” Marchida’s manager said. “He knows what it feels like to win. He knows what it’s like to be a champ, and now he knows what’s it’s like to lose. … I guarantee you, he’s going to come back as the best fighter you’ve ever seen. This has only improved him.”
